19057c7e816676083124e408df6004b1acd3a745
Membuat controller contoh yang menunjukkan best practices penggunaan InspeksiCleanupService dengan automatic cleanup trigger pada create dan update operations - Dependency injection InspeksiCleanupService melalui constructor - Method store() dengan automatic cleanup trigger saat dokument_id tersedia - Method update() dengan cleanup trigger hanya saat dokument_id berubah dari null - Method cleanup() untuk eksekusi manual cleanup dengan pilihan sync/async - Validasi request yang komprehensif untuk semua method - Database transaction handling dengan proper rollback pada error - Logging informatif untuk audit trail setiap operasi - Error handling dengan try-catch dan response JSON yang konsisten - Response format yang standar dengan status code HTTP yang tepat - PHPDoc dokumentasi untuk setiap method dengan parameter dan return type
✨ feat(daftar-pustaka): implementasi fitur Daftar Pustaka dengan peningkatan UI/UX & breadcrumb navigation
Description
No description provided
Languages
Blade
63.5%
PHP
36.5%